From 7e9c441d41ea0972641d1fb5ffddf2e11e46f23d Mon Sep 17 00:00:00 2001 From: wm4 Date: Wed, 11 Mar 2015 22:17:23 +0100 Subject: demux_mkv: make matroska.pl script output deterministic Work around the randomized Perl hashtables by sorting the elements. Fixes #1673. --- TOOLS/matroska.pl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/TOOLS/matroska.pl b/TOOLS/matroska.pl index 28ad1197c5..41e4f6aa81 100755 --- a/TOOLS/matroska.pl +++ b/TOOLS/matroska.pl @@ -64,7 +64,7 @@ sub generate_c_header { # Output a counter variable for each element # (presence/absence for scalars, item count for arrays) - for my $subel (values %{$el->{subelements}}) { + for my $subel (sort values %{$el->{subelements}}) { print " int n_$subel->{fieldname};\n" } print "};\n"; -- cgit v1.2.3